Daniel
Daniel, SEP, works with complex and developmental trauma, with a particular focus on how early relational environments shape attachment organization, defensive structure, and the capacity for structural change.
This clinical focus emerged through over a decade of working with various psychedelic medicines, which emphasized to him the necessity of integrating the nervous system and the therapeutic relationship to effectively resolve complex trauma, ultimately leading him to PSIP, which has fundamentally shifted his own healing and clinical practice.
Outside of his private practice and teaching, he writes on his Substack, Inside the Nightmare, about psychedelic therapy with a focus on relational process and the often underexamined factors that shape therapeutic outcomes. These ongoing explorations have also led him to develop the Relational Corrective Capacity Model, an emerging framework focused on the relational conditions necessary for structural change across personality organization and structural dissociation.
